Lease time
The lease time determines the length of time an IP address remains assigned to a client. Once the lease expires, the address is released for allocation to the next client request for an IP address The default lease time is seven days. To change the lease time, use the following CLI commands:
config system dhcp server
edit <server_entry_number>
set lease-time <seconds>
end
To have an unlimited lease time, set the value to zero.
